Rajya Sabha Elections: JDU’s big statement on Tejashwi Yadav’s allegations, who is the reason for AD Singh’s defeat?

NDA has won five Rajya Sabha seats of Bihar. AD Singh was a candidate from RJD but he lost. After the results, many serious allegations were made by RJD and Tejashwi Yadav. Meanwhile, now a big statement has come from JDU. While talking to the media on Tuesday (March 17, 2026), JDU spokesperson Neeraj Kumar gave a befitting reply.

Neeraj Kumar said on the results, “In the Rajya Sabha elections, there has been a spectacular victory of the NDA and a shameful victory of the Grand Alliance, which was led by Tejashwi Yadav. They have absconded from Bihar and are accusing us that their MLAs were intimidated and threatened but they have not presented any such evidence…:”

Factors of Tejashwi Yadav’s defeat: Neeraj Kumar

The JDU leader further said, “AAP did not allow AIMIM, a constituent of the Grand Alliance, to be its candidate and made the person with money power the candidate… Who paid the hotel bill?… As you were raising the issue of gas shortage, were the MLAs fed food cooked on a wooden stove in the hotel? Please give information about all these things…” Neeraj Kumar clearly said that Congress has said in the past too that Tejashwi Yadav is the factor of defeat.

On the other hand, on the statement of RJD leader Tejashwi Yadav, JDU National Executive President Sanjay Jha said, “…which MLAs came or did not come, that party should see. All our MLAs were independent…”
